How long can a mirror last?

Generally, the light-emitting diodes or LED in mirrors can last up to 50,000 hours. So, it will last for at least 13 years if you turn on its lights for 10 hours a day, 7 days a week. You can use your LED mirror for a long time but its LED lifespan can significantly decrease if not handled properly.

Is it expensive to replace a mirror?

Between parts and labor, you can generally expect to pay between $140 and $330 for a new side mirror. Your exact price comes down to the make, model, and year of your vehicle as well as whether you buy a genuine, original equipment manufacturer (OEM), or an aftermarket mirror.

Why do bathroom mirrors turn black?

Moisture breaks down the bond between the glass and the backing product causing the silver layer to chip off leaving the mirror with black spots or edges wherever the silver layer is damaged. This can also break down due to age, incorrect glass cleaners, or faulty manufacturing.

How do you keep a mirror from rotting?

Make sure your bathroom is well ventilated, so the room doesn't remain steamy for hours. If your mirror descends all the way to your vanity, make sure to never leave water pooled on the counter.

Can you fix a mirror that is silvering?

You can restore your favorite mirror to its original luster with a re-silvering process. Even though a glass professional can remove the backing, strip the remaining silver, and apply new silver, this process is complicated and can get expensive. Instead of re-silvering your mirror, consider: Mirror replacement.

Why should you look in your mirror before you stop?

Look behind.

Use your rearview mirror to check the traffic behind you frequently, about every 10 seconds. This will alert you if someone is moving up too quickly or tailgating you. Check the traffic behind you when changing lanes, backing up, slowing down quickly or driving down a long, steep hill.

How often should you check your blind spots?

Make sure to scan ahead 12-15 Seconds in all environments, 1-11⁄2 blocks in city environments and 1⁄4 mile in highway environments. Observe your side and rear areas of the vehicle, checking mirrors every 3-5 seconds as well as checking blind spots.

How can you tell a one way mirror?

How do you know if a mirror is a one-way mirror? To check if a mirror is a one-way mirror, place your fingernail against the reflective surface. If there's no gap between your fingernail and the reflected image, it's a one-way mirror.
